Investigation of magnetic order in a new intermetallic compound Nd2PtGe3
Journal of Magnetism and Magnetic Materials ( IF 2.7 ) Pub Date : 2021-03-01 , DOI: 10.1016/j.jmmm.2020.167494
L.S. Litzbarski , M.J. Winiarski , P. Skokowski , T. Klimczuk , B. Andrzejewski

Abstract In the present study we report a successful synthesis of the new intermetallic compound Nd2PtGe3 by an arc-melting method. The powder X-ray diffraction analysis indicates that this compound crystallizes in an disordered variant of the AlB2-type structure (space group P6/mmm, no. 191) with lattice parameters a = 4.2455 A and c = 4. 1933 A. The compound exhibits a cluster-glass transition below Tf = 2.9 K, characterized through ac and dc magnetic susceptibility and heat capacity measurements.

一种新型金属间化合物 Nd2PtGe3 中磁序的研究

摘要 在本研究中,我们报道了通过电弧熔化法成功合成了新型金属间化合物 Nd2PtGe3。粉末 X 射线衍射分析表明,该化合物以 AlB2 型结构(空间群 P6/mmm,编号 191)的无序变体结晶,晶格参数 a = 4.2455 A 和 c = 4。1933 A。该化合物表现出低于 Tf = 2.9 K 的簇玻璃化转变,通过交流和直流磁化率和热容量测量表征。
